将cloud1内除索引idx表示的点复制到新的点云内的c++代码pclcopyPointCloudcloud1 idx slicing_cloud;
以下是将cloud1内除索引idx表示的点复制到新的点云内的C++代码示例:
pcl::PointCloud<pcl::PointXYZ>::Ptr slicing_cloud(new pcl::PointCloud<pcl::PointXYZ>);
pcl::copyPointCloud(*cloud1, idx, *slicing_cloud);
这个示例假设cloud1是一个pcl::PointCloud类型的指针,包含了原始点云数据。idx是一个pcl::PointIndices类型的对象,表示需要复制的点的索引。slicing_cloud是一个新的pcl::PointCloud类型的指针,用于存储复制后的点云数据。通过调用pcl::copyPointCloud函数,可以将cloud1中的指定索引的点复制到slicing_cloud中。
原文地址: https://www.cveoy.top/t/topic/h4iY 著作权归作者所有。请勿转载和采集!